点评:We visited on a warm-ish day in April. Because of walking limitations we took the tourist train up to the top where the Palace is located and had a walk around up there before returning on the little train. We enjoyed the train ride, which has an English commentary available through headphones provided with the ticket. Better quality sound would be obtained with personal headphones.
The parkland area and the gardens around the palace are delightful and we could see many people enjoying the walk up to the top.
We did not visit the Palace (not open at the time we were there).
At the bottom of the hill is a small water park with seals and penguins. Also an excellent display of old sailing ships used by early explorers.
Refreshments are available in the vicinity, including an attractive cafeteria close to the park entrance.
Parking is limited close by, but there is a large car park (free when we were there) along the back of the small bay (Playa del Carmello) only a short walk away.
